Youssef Chahine (Arabic: يوسف شاهين) was an Egyptian film director active in the Egyptian film industry since 1950. He was credited with launching the career of actor Omar Sharif. A critically acclaimed director frequently seen in film festivals during decades, Chahine also had his reach to wider international filmgoers' audiences as one of the co-directors of 11'9"01 September 11.
Born 25 Jan 1926 - Died 27 Jul 2008 (at age 82)
